Computer interlocking system is the control system of station signal, and is one of thekey equipment to ensure safe operation of the trains. As a system for security, the safety andreliability of its exploitation process are critical for computer interlocking system. So a safeand effective modeling tool and verification is needed. With the interlocking system in urbanrail transit as its object, the dissertation carries out the simulating study of modeling.According to the characteristics of the computer interlocking system for railway and theoperational of urban rail transit, the functional requirements of the urban rail transit are cleared.In order to meet the functional requirements of the interlocking for urban rail transit, these twomodeling methods of Unified Modeling Language (UML) and Colored Petri Nets (CPN) canbe combined to analyze each route process. The system model is built by UML. Because UMLdoes not have its own validation tool, the UML models should be converted CPN models bythe basic rules. The CPN models should be studied in depth.In order to verify the correctness of the models and the effectiveness of the integratedmodeling method, the functional requirements of the basic process are researched and analyzedin depth. The UML uses case diagrams, sequence diagrams and state diagrams are used fordescryibing characteristics of the functional requirements. And according to the rules for conv-erting UML to CPN, CPN model is built. The correctness of the model is verified by employingthe Petri net model. As a representative for research on selecting the route process, results showthat the established model meets the operational characteristics of urban rail transit.The model has completed functions after being examined. According to the"V"modelof software development, each founction of the interlocking system is analyzed in depth. Theflow charts are drawn of each process by model verification of the approach, in order to guidebasic interlocking function which takes the C++as the programming tool.According to the design scheme, the interlocking function of urban rail transit has achievedto simulate unlocked of the route as well as the special features, such as opening the PlatformScreen Door (PSD). Results of simulation show that the interlocking system can meet the oper-ational requirements of urban rail transit.
